  • #7
    “With the help of Creator, our grandfather sun and grandmother moon agreed to work together with our mother, the earth, to create life. Then other beings of Creation were placed on the earth and in the sky. We, humans, Anishnaabe, were the last to be placed here. This is why we refer to ourselves as the younger brothers and sisters to the rest of beings in Creation.”
    Aimée Craft, Treaty Words: For As Long As the Rivers Flow
